What kind of questions are ok to ask when offered a job but before accepting?

Are there some to avoid?

All of your questions should have been asked/answered during the interview process.

When the job is offered, the only things I would ask is for time to think about the offer and a start date. Maybe a counter offer....

What kind of questions are ok to ask when offered a job but before accepting?

Are there some to avoid?

salary/benefit negotiation or time to consider offer. doesnt hurt to ask for an offer letter either. depending, the company may only offer to send one if you verbally accept their offer first but written documentation is always a good thing to ask for.

Review periods/raise policy, vacation/days off, benefits. All of this should have been brought up during negotiations.
